Why These Are the Top Ford Repair Auto Repair Shops in Bumpus Mills

** The Ford repair market for residents of Bumpus Mills is characterized by a reliance on service providers in neighboring commercial centers, primarily Clarksville. The local market within Bumpus Mills itself consists of smaller, general repair shops capable of basic maintenance but lacking the specialized equipment and certified training for complex Ford-specific systems like EcoBoost turbos or SYNC diagnostics. The competitive landscape in the Clarksville/Dover area is healthy, with several high-quality independent shops (like those listed) competing directly with the Ford dealership. This competition benefits consumers through competitive pricing. Typical labor rates in this region range from $110-$150 per hour for specialized independent shops, which is generally 15-30% lower than dealership rates. The overall quality of Ford-specific service available to Bumpus Mills residents is high, provided they are willing to travel a short distance to access these specialized facilities. Reputation and word-of-mouth are critically important in this market, making the long-standing positive records of the top providers a key indicator of reliability.

What are the most common Ford repair issues you see on vehicles in the Bumpus Mills area?

Given our rural roads and seasonal temperature swings, common issues for local Fords include suspension components (ball joints, shocks) worn from gravel roads, cooling system problems from summer heat, and battery/starting issues during colder winters. For older trucks, we also frequently address 4WD system maintenance crucial for navigating our terrain.

How can I find a reputable and trustworthy Ford repair shop near Bumpus Mills?

Look for an ASE-certified technician with specific Ford experience, and seek personal recommendations from neighbors at local spots like the Bumpus Mills Store. A quality shop will be transparent, offer warranties on parts and labor, and have experience with both modern computer diagnostics and the body-on-frame trucks common in our area.

When should I seek immediate Ford repair service versus scheduling a routine check-up?

Seek immediate service for warning lights like the check engine or oil pressure light, unusual noises from brakes or steering, or overheating—especially before tackling remote roads like Highway 79. Schedule routine check-ups for seasonal tire changes, fluid flushes, and pre-trip inspections before longer drives to Clarksville or Dover.

Are repair costs for Fords generally higher in Bumpus Mills compared to larger cities like Clarksville?

Labor rates in Bumpus Mills can be very competitive, but parts availability for less common repairs may sometimes cause delays or slightly higher costs due to shipping. Building a relationship with a local shop often leads to fair pricing and the convenience of avoiding a long drive for service, which can offset any minor cost differences.

What local driving conditions in Bumpus Mills should I consider for my Ford's maintenance schedule?

The mix of gravel backroads, steep hills, and seasonal mud requires more frequent attention to tire integrity, undercarriage cleaning to prevent rust, and suspension checks. If you use your Ford for farming, towing, or frequent hauling, adhering to a more rigorous service schedule for transmission, brakes, and cooling systems is highly recommended.
